什么是区块链钱包的广播抓包?
在当今数字货币蓬勃发展的时代,区块链技术的应用已经从最初的比特币扩展到各种各样的领域。而在这一过程中,钱包作为用户与区块链互动的桥梁,其安全性和效率显得尤为重要。广播抓包则是区块链网络中一种重要的监测和调试工具。在这一部分,我将带领大家更深入地了解这一概念及其意义。
区块链的基本结构与工作原理

说到区块链,很多人首先想到的可能是比特币,然而,区块链的本质远不止于此。区块链是一个去中心化的分布式账本,能够记录所有的交易信息。其基本结构包括以下几个部分:
- 区块:每个区块则包含了一组交易信息,以及该区块的哈希值和指向前一区块的哈希值。
- 链:每个区块通过哈希值相连接,形成一条链条,从而确保数据的不可篡改。
- 节点:网络中的每一个参与者都是一个节点,节点之间通过广播信息实现数据的共享。
当用户向区块链钱包发起交易时,这笔交易需要被广播到整个网络中,以便矿工进行打包和确认。在这个过程中,抓包技术就可以帮助我们监视和分析交易数据的动态。
抓包技术的应用与原理
抓包技术特指网络监测中截取数据包的过程。不少技术爱好者可能对抓包有一定的了解,例如使用工具如Wireshark来捕获网络流量。在区块链的环境中,抓包可以应用于监测钱包的交易广播过程,分析不同类型的交易数据,从而为改善交易体验和提高安全性提供宝贵的第一手资料。
我记得第一次接触抓包是在大学里,那时我正在学习计算机网络课程,老师带领我们使用Wireshark进行课堂实验。尽管当时的我无意中对抓包过程产生了兴趣,但随着时间的推移,特别是在我首次接触数字货币后,这种兴趣升华为一种职业技能。在第一次使用抓包工具监测我的区块链交易时,那种成就感让我意识到,无论是哪一个领域,细节往往决定了成败。
广播抓包的流程

在使用抓包工具进行区块链钱包的广播抓包时,可以按照以下几个步骤进行:
- 选择抓包工具:选择适合的抓包工具,如Wireshark、Fiddler或Charles等。
- 配置抓包环境:在抓包工具中配置正确的网络接口和过滤条件,以确保只捕获与区块链相关的数据包。
- 进行交易广播:通过钱包发送交易,这时工具将自动捕获所有相关的数据包。
- 分析数据包:对捕获到的数据包进行分析,寻找交易的详细信息、网络延迟等关键指标。
通过这些步骤,用户不仅能专业地理解区块链的运作机制,还能为提升钱包的使用体验提供数据支持。当我第一次使用这些工具时,尽管经历了许多失败的尝试,最终得以成功,过程中的每一次调整和学习都让我铭刻在心,仿佛重新体验了一次冒险之旅。
挑战与应对
然而,进行区块链钱包的广播抓包并不是一件轻而易举的事情。许多用户在实际操作中可能面临以下挑战:
- 复杂的网络结构:区块链网络的去中心化特性使得数据流动性很强,抓取数据包可能会受到多种因素的干扰。
- 数据加密与隐私保护:部分交易数据采用加密技术,可能会使抓包工具无法有效分析数据内容。
- 网络延迟:广播的交易可能由于网络拥堵而出现延迟,这对于实时监控和分析数据带来挑战。
在面对这些挑战时,我逐渐领悟到探索与学习的重要性。在工作中,我曾因为研究某一技术细节而导致项目滞后,但正是这些困难磨练了我的耐心和毅力,让我更愿意面对未知的挑战。
抓包数据分析的重要性
抓包的价值,除了能够监控网络状态和交易流程,还能帮助洞悉钱包的性能与用户体验。在长时间的使用中,我逐渐发现,抓包所带来的数据分析能够帮助开发者找到潜在的缺陷和点,从而提升钱包的安全性和性能。当我们在一个创新技术层出不穷的时代,传统的开发模式很难追赶上快速变化的市场需求,数据分析的重要性愈发凸显。
未来展望
随着区块链技术的不断演进,抓包技术也将愈加重要。未来的区块链钱包可能会融入更多智能合约、安全协议等技术,而广播抓包在这种变化中的应用价值也必将不断提升。我个人认为,抓包不仅是对于技术的监测,也是对未来区块链发展方向的一种探索。在这个过程中,作为技术工作者的我们,理应不断提升自己的技术水平,用以应对未来可能出现的挑战。
总结
在这篇文章中,我们深入探讨了区块链钱包的广播抓包技术。经历了从基础知识的了解,到抓包技术的实施,最后对于数据分析的重视,我希望能与大家分享我在这个过程中积累的经验与感悟。在这一趋势不断变化的时代,作为一名数字货币爱好者与技术研究者,我深感自己的责任与使命。
希望未来的区块链能够更加透明、安全,同时也期待自己的成长能够为这一伟大的事业贡献一份力量。